Dymally International Jazz & Arts Festival
Dymally International Jazz & Arts Festival
The Dymally International Jazz & Arts Festival (DIJAF) uses music and art to promote cultural enrichment throughout the Southern California Region and global education at California State University, Dominguez Hills (CSUDH). The event serves as an annual fundraiser to support Dymally Institute and CSUDH students. The proceeds from DIJAF benefit the Dymally Fellows, Sisters United and Presidential Scholars programs. The festival hosts two jazz festival stages and a visual art pavilion in a stadium setting. This 4th annual festival will be held, April 29th, 2023 from 2:00 pm to 10 p.m., at Dignity Health Sports Park (Tennis Stadium) on the campus of Cal State Dominguez Hills.
The main stage will feature Lalah Hathaway, Marcus Miller, Euge Groove, Down to the Bone and Jazz in Pink. The second stage will also feature top International acts. It is a day-long festival hosting inspiring music, great art, food and high quality specialty vendors in a great atmosphere.
